The mgr is not required and can be >> deployed >> >> >>> >> later. After you created the monitor, replace the mon store >> contents >> >> >>> >> by the collected clustermaps from the mentioned procedure. Keep >> the >> >> >>> >> ownerships of the directories/files in mind. If the monitor >> starts >> >> >>> >> successfully (with the original FSID), you can try to start one >> of >> >> the >> >> >>> >> OSDs. If that works, start the rest of them, wait for the >> peering >> >> >>> >> storm to settle, create two more monitors and two mgr daemons. >> >> >>> >> >> >> >>> >> Note that if you lose the mon store and you had a CephFS, you'll >> >> need >> >> >>> >> to recreate that from the existing pools. >> >> >>> >> >> >> >>> >> Zitat von Gilberto Ferreira <gilberto.nunes32@xxxxxxxxx>: >> >> >>> >> >> >> >>> >> > Hi >> >> >>> >> > >> >> >>> >> > Do I need to create any mon and/or mgr in the new ceph >> cluster? >> >> >>> >> > >> >> >>> >> > >> >> >>> >> > >> >> >>> >> > Em seg., 18 de ago. de 2025 às 13:03, Eugen Block < >> eblock@xxxxxx> >> >> >>> >> escreveu: >> >> >>> >> > >> >> >>> >> >> Hi, >> >> >>> >> >> >> >> >>> >> >> this sounds like you created a new cluster (new fsid), the >> OSDs >> >> >>> still >> >> >>> >> >> have the previous fsid configured.
